Problem

The IADS display mode suffers from a small aperture ratio and low yield due to its dual-hole structure, which requires a larger structure space, reduces the pixel electrode area, and affects the uniformity of the orientation film, leading to display defects like panel stains.

Innovation Solution

An array substrate with a single-hole structure is designed, where a transferring through hole exposes both the drain and pixel electrodes, reducing the number of through holes and increasing the pixel electrode area, and additional compensation blocks are used to enhance connection reliability.

AI summary

Embodiments of the present disclosure provides an array substrate and a manufacturing method thereof, a display panel. The array substrate includes: a base (10); a pixel electrode (50) and a thin film transistor disposed on the base (10); a passivation layer (16) covering the thin film transistor and the pixel electrode (50), the passivation layer (16) being provided with a transferring through hole (K1, K2) that simultaneously exposes the pixel electrode (50) and a drain electrode (15) or a source electrode (14) of the thin film transistor; a connection electrode (60) disposed on the passivation layer (16) and at the transferring through hole (K1, K2), the connection electrode (60) connected with the pixel electrode (50), and the drain electrode (15) or the source electrode (14) through the transferring through hole (K1, K2). The present disclosure realizes a connection between the drain electrode (15) or the source electrode (14) and the pixel electrode (50) by using one transferring through hole (K1, K2), which effectively reduces the number of through holes, increases an aperture ratio of the display panel, improves product quality and yield.
